From our friends at the Okie Lite site (OSU is probably our biggest competitor for this sig):

Pro Football Focus graded Washington as the No. 61 overall tackle in its database last season with a 79.0 pass-block grade and a 72.3 rush-block grade that rate well above average in college football.
